Why Aquarium Weight Matters
Physics dictates that water weighs roughly 8.34 pounds per gallon (or about 1 kilogram per liter) at room temperature level. When confined in a glass box, that weight multiplies quickly.
Neglecting the total weight of an aquarium can result in catastrophic consequences, including:
- Flooring Damage: Sagging floorboards, split tiles, or warping hardwood.
- Structural Failure: In extreme cases, unsupported floorings can cave in, triggering enormous residential or commercial property damage.
- Tank Rupture: If a stand or floor sags unevenly, the pressure distribution on the aquarium changes. This produces stress points on the silicone seams, possibly leading to leaks or complete tank failure.
The Formula: How to Calculate Fish Tank Weight
To discover the real overall weight of a set-up aquarium, one need to represent 4 primary elements:
- Empty Tank Weight: The glass or acrylic structure itself.
- Water Weight: The volume of water multiplied by 8.34 lbs/gallon.
- Substrate Weight: Gravel, sand, or aquasoil.
- Design and Equipment: Rocks, driftwood, filters, and lighting components.
The fundamental formula appears like this:
₤ ₤ text Overall Weight = text Empty Tank + ( text Gallons times 8.34) + text Substrate + text Decor and Equipment ₤ ₤
Let's break down each component to see how they build up.

Beyond the Water: Factoring in Substrate and Hardscape
While water constitutes the huge bulk of an aquarium's weight, the interior aspects can add an unexpected number of pounds to the last tally.
1. Substrate (Sand and Gravel)
Most fish tanks require a 1-to-2-inch layer of substrate.
- Requirement Gravel/Sand: Weighs approximately 100 pounds per cubic foot when wet.
- Aquasoil (Planted Tank Substrate): Generally lighter and more porous, weighing around 50 to 60 pounds per cubic foot when filled.
Rule of Thumb: For a standard 55-gallon tank, intend on adding 50 to 75 pounds of substrate.
2. Rocks and Driftwood
Aquascaping frequently includes heavy products like Seiyriu stone, Dragon stone, or thick hardwoods like Mopani.
- Thick rocks can weigh anywhere from 50 to 100+ pounds in a heavily scaped tank (such as an Iwagumi layout).
- Water-logged driftwood takes in wetness, including even more weight to the setup.
Where Should You Place Your Tank? Floor Safety Guidelines
Knowing the total weight is just half the fight; knowing where to put the tank is where structural security enters into play.
Flooring Joists and Load-Bearing Walls
- Perpendicular Placement: Always location big aquariums (55 gallons and up) perpendicular to the floor joists. This disperses the weight throughout numerous joists instead of concentrating it on simply a couple of parallel beams.
- Near Load-Bearing Walls: Position heavy tanks near to exterior walls or interior bearing walls. Floors are naturally stronger and experience less deflection near the structural supports of a home.
Second Floor vs. Ground Floor
- Concrete Slabs (Ground Floor/Basement): Concrete can support essentially any domestic aquarium weight without problem. Weight distribution is rarely an issue here.
- Wooden Subfloors (Upper Stories): Standard property building codes typically need floors to support a "live load" of 30 to 40 pounds per square foot. However, a large aquarium creates a high "focused load."
- Example: A 75-gallon tank footprint is approximately 48" x 18" (6 square feet). Weighing 850 pounds total, that translates to over 140 pounds per square foot-- well above basic minimum building regulations. Therefore, upper-story placements for big tanks require careful structural assessment.
Tips for Safely Supporting a Heavy Aquarium
If you are preparing a medium-to-large Aquarium Volume Calculator Gallons setup, consider the following best practices to make sure safety:
- Invest in a Rated Stand: Never put an Aquarium Gallons Calculator on makeshift furniture like old dressers or lightweight desks. Aquarium stands are particularly crafted to support vertical loads and avoid twisting.
- Usage Leveling Mats: Uneven floors develop pressure points on the bottom glass pane. Use a self-leveling foam mat beneath rimless glass tanks to distribute weight equally.
- Seek Advice From a Structural Engineer: If you are installing a tank larger than 90 gallons on the second flooring of an older home, speaking with an expert contractor or structural engineer offers assurance.
